The EAO Actuator exemplifies precision and reliability, designed for seamless integration in various electronic circuits. Boasting a front diameter of 18 mm, its sleek round form is complemented by a black plastic bezel, ensuring it stands out while maintaining functionality. The illuminated lens provides clear visibility, making it ideal for environments where clarity is paramount. With a panel mounting design and a raised profile, this actuator offers easy installation without compromising on aesthetic appeal. Built to endure, it features robust specifications such as a mechanical lifetime of 5 million cycles and an IP65 rating for superior protection against dust and water ingress. This premium actuator is perfectly suited for applications requiring momentary switching, ensuring that performance is never compromised under demanding conditions.
